#2dfdb4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#2dfdb4 is composed of 17.6% red, 99.2% green and 70.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 28.9% yellow and 0.8% black. It has a hue angle of 158.9 degrees, a saturation of 98.1% and a lightness of 58.4%. #2dfdb4 color hex could be obtained by blending #5affff with #00fb69. Closest websafe color is: #33ffcc.

Shades and Tints of #2dfdb4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000402 is the darkest color, while #effff9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#2dfdb4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8f9b97 is the less saturated color, while #2dfdb4 is the most saturated one.
